WebChanges in breathing. Your breathing may become less regular. You may develop Cheyne-Stokes breathing, when periods of shallow breathing alternate with periods of deeper, rapid breathing. The deep, rapid breathing may be followed by a pause before breathing begins again. Your breathing may also become more noisy as a result of the build-up of ... All that is required is ... WebAug 31, 2024 · At the end of life (EOL), deterioration in the ability to perform bodily functions can be a natural product of the progression of illness. The ability to empty the bladder and bowels decreases as frailty worsens, with unresponsive patients unable to control these bodily processes.
